STEP 1/16
Acorn jelly... I prepared a pack
I blanched it slightly in hot water!!
STEP 2/16
You can cut it into pieces,
STEP 3/16
You can cut it into sizes that are easy to eat like My Song!!
STEP 4/16
Prepare the chopped green onions and garlic
STEP 5/16
It's delicious in the refrigeratorTake out the ripe kimchi and cut it into small pieces.
When you season it like this, well-cooked kimchi will taste good, right??
STEP 6/16
Add half a tablespoon of sugar or 1 tablespoon of oligosaccharide
STEP 7/16
I'm going to put in some savory sesame oil!
STEP 8/16
Add minced garlic
STEP 9/16
After adding chopped green onions,
STEP 10/16
Put in the chewy acorn jelly!!!!!
STEP 11/16
You can season it with thick soy sauce I put in about 4 tablespoons of My Song!
STEP 12/16
I'm going to mix it gently with my hands so that it doesn't break
STEP 13/16
And while grilling dried seaweed deliciously
STEP 14/16
Break it down and put it in!! Lol
It tastes better with seaweed!! Actually, I don't put in kimchi. It's light It's a seasoned acorn jelly that's delicious just by adding seaweed. I posted the seasoned acorn jelly separately
Today, I prepared a refreshingly crunchy seasoned kimchi~
STEP 15/16
Lastly! If you break down the sesame seeds
STEP 16/16
The delicious seasoned acorn jelly kimchi is done!! It's so easy, isn't it? I keep trying! It's an acorn jelly that doesn't feel pressured even if you eat a lot!
